Overview

Actian’s Ingres is a leading, enterprise-grade database management system designed to reduce IT costs and time-to-value, while delivering the strength and features expected from an enterprise-class database. Ingres 10.2 is the latest version of the database, containing enhancements that will make it easier to internationalize customer applications. Along with improved performance and reduced configuration overhead, users can take their first steps into big data analytics with the new Window functions.

Kognitio WX2 is an analytical Relational Database Management System (RDBMS), often referred to as a data warehouse database or in some cases a data warehouse appliance. WX2 is a software only product; it does not use a proprietary hardware platform or proprietary additions to achieve its very high performance. Instead, WX2 uses scalable arrays of low-cost industry-standard servers.

Although WX2 can scale down to very small systems, its very high performance and scalability makes it ideally suited for applications that involve very large data volumes and complex analysis.
